Relevance of Proper Welding Parameters
Picking and maintaining proper welding specifications is essential for attaining effective welds with marginal problems. Welding criteria describe variables such as voltage, current, travel speed, electrode angle, and shielding gas flow price that directly influence the welding process. These parameters should be carefully changed based on the sort of material being welded, its density, and the welding strategy used.
Correct welding criteria ensure the correct amount of warm is used to melt the base metals and filler material consistently. If the parameters are established too expensive, it can bring about excessive heat input, creating burn-through, distortion, or spatter. On the other hand, if the specifications are also reduced, insufficient fusion, lack of infiltration, or undercutting may take place.
